Catherine sits down with writer Director Mike Smith and co-producer Sharon Tyrell to talk about their new feature film, "The People We Love" . This Kiwi film is a dramady about an aspiring writer who returns to her family's coastal home after a series of setbacks, finding herself caught in the middle of family tensions and realizing the story she's seeking may be closer than she thought. Starring Neill Rea and Alison Bruce, the film is beautifully set in Wellington and the Kāpiti Coast.

Focus on Arts Annie Harper, local comedian. Appearing in upcoming Saturday Laughs (19 October). A relative newcomer to comedy, Annie Harper was just a 2024 Wellington Raw Comedy Quest finalist, and is a graduate of the NZ Comedy School. In her 70s, while she’s only starting her comedy journey, she’s had an interesting life (she used to work in Thailand working in sexual health). She currently lives in the Kāpiti Coast. Kohai Grace (curator and weaver) and Wairere Pene (artist) talk about their current exhibition Toiora Ki Te Pō Ki Te Ao currently showing at Toi Matarau - located at Maoriland in Otaki Toi Matarau is a summit for multidisciplinary arts where Māori and Indigenous artists gather, collaborate, are inspired and supported. Thought has been given to enrich the experience of visitors sharing in the mauri of taonga tuku iho. Toi Matarau Gallery is located in the Māoriland Hub in the heart of Ōtaki village. It is the front face of Māoriland – presenter of the Māoriland Film Festival and home to Māoriland Films. https://toi.maorilandfilm.co.nz
